
Former Liverpool star Graeme Souness has claimed that Chelsea manager Thomas Tuchel is making excuses for his side's poor display against Leeds United.
The Premier League giants were humbled by the Elland Road club, losing 3-0 away from home in the league on Sunday.
Post-game, manager Tuchel spoke about transportation issues, when they had to take a long bus ride instead of flying to Leeds from London.
"It's not a reason, it's not a factor," he told talkSPORT.
"So what if they were to go up on a bus? I'm sure it's a five-star bus with a drinks machine, a microwave, and everything else you'd want. And Leeds to London, what is it, three hours?
"It's nonsense, I've no idea [why he said it]. Because the only people that really matter on match day are the players. It's not the managers, it's not the coaching staff.
"It's the players making sure they've rested properly, they've travelled properly, they get there on time so nothing is rushed actually in the stadium."
